ICE Arrests Two Vietnamese Nationals Convicted of Decades-Old Gang Rapes
open
Two Vietnamese nationals who were convicted of multiple rapes back in the 1980s were taken into custody by Immigration and Customs Enforcement (ICE) agents in Los Angeles this past July, with the arrest of the two individuals being part of a broader operation focused on apprehending criminal aliens who harbor some of the most heinous sex offense arrests and convictions.
